Introduction to Fixers in Bangladesh

A fixer, in the context of journalism and filmmaking, provides essential logistical support, cultural guidance, and interpretation services. These professionals are crucial for ensuring smooth operations in foreign environments. This article outlines the process of locating and hiring a reliable fixer in Bangladesh.

Defining Expectations

When hiring a fixer, it is important to clearly outline the roles and responsibilities you expect. Fixers may offer services such as logistical support, character sourcing, and cultural insights, in addition to basic interpretation. Establishing these expectations upfront ensures alignment with the fixer’s capabilities.

Conducting Interviews

Engage in direct communication with shortlisted candidates to assess their suitability:

Response Time

Timely communication is crucial in dynamic fields like journalism and filmmaking. Evaluate the promptness of their responses to inquiries.

Language Proficiency

Ensure the candidate possesses adequate language skills to facilitate effective communication, considering potential accents and dialects.

Subject Matter Understanding

Assess the candidate’s comprehension of the topics you intend to cover, as this can significantly enhance the project outcome.

Cultural Sensitivity

Cultural awareness is vital to avoid potential controversies. Select a fixer with a broad understanding of cultural dynamics within Bangladesh.

Flexibility

Confirm the candidate’s availability to accommodate potential changes in schedule or project scope.
